編集済み 2 数か月前 によって ExtremeHow 編集チーム
PostgreSQLpgAdminデータベース管理GUI管理ツールSQLアクセス設定
翻訳が更新されました 2 数か月前
データベース管理の世界に足を踏み入れるなら、強力なオープンソースのオブジェクトリレーショナルデータベースシステムであるPostgreSQLに出会う可能性が非常に高いです。PgAdminは、PostgreSQLデータベースを管理するために広く使用されているツールです。このツールは、データベース管理のためのフレンドリーなグラフィカルインターフェースを提供し、コマンドラインにだけ頼るよりも簡単にデータベースを管理できます。
PostgreSQL、しばしばPostgresと呼ばれるこのデータベースシステムは、その堅牢性、機能の豊富さ、標準準拠性で知られています。複雑なクエリ、外部キー、トリガー、更新可能なビュー、トランザクションの整合性、マルチバージョン同時実行制御をサポートしており、小規模から大規模なアプリケーションまで理想的な選択肢となります。
PgAdminは、PostgreSQL用の包括的なデータベース管理ツールです。オープンソースソフトウェアとして、pgAdminはユーザーが簡単にデータベースを管理するのを助けます。データベースやテーブルを作成し、クエリを実行するためのビジュアルプラットフォームを提供し、データベース管理の多くの一般的なタスクを簡素化します。
pgAdminを使ってPostgreSQLデータベースを管理するには、まずシステムにPostgreSQLをインストールする必要があります。また、最新バージョンのpgAdminをダウンロードしてインストールしてください。Windows、macOS、Linuxなどのほとんどのプラットフォームで利用可能です。
インストール後、pgAdminを起動します。最初のステップは、pgAdminをPostgreSQLデータベースサーバーに接続することです。これを行うには、ホスト名、データベース名、ユーザー名、パスワードなどの必要な接続認証情報を提供する必要があります。
1. pgAdminを開き、ダッシュボードに移動します。2. ブラウザーパネルの「サーバー」を右クリックし、「作成」 > 「サーバー...」を選択します。3. ダイアログボックスが表示されます。「一般」タブにサーバー名を入力します。4. 「接続」タブに進み、ホスト名、ポート(デフォルトは5432)、メンテナンスデータベース(通常は「postgres」)、ユーザー名、パスワードなどの必要な情報を入力します。5. 「保存」をクリックして接続を作成すると、サーバーがブラウザーパネルに表示されます。
PgAdminは、PostgreSQLデータベースを管理するための広範な機能を提供します。テーブルの作成からSQLクエリの実行まで、データベース操作を処理するための様々なツールを提供します。
新しいデータベースを作成するには: 1. サーバーの「データベース」ノードを右クリックし、「作成」 > 「データベース...」を選択します。2. 作成したいデータベースの名前を「データベース」フィールドに入力します。3. 必要に応じてデータベースの所有者を指定します。4. 「保存」をクリックして新しいデータベースを作成します。新しいデータベースが「データベース」ノードの下にリストされます。
テーブルは、データが格納される重要な場所です。pgAdminでテーブルを作成するには: 1. データベースをブラウザーパネルで展開し、「スキーマ」 > 「パブリック」 > 「テーブル」を右クリックして、「作成」 > 「テーブル...」を選択します。2. 新しいテーブルの名前を指定します。「カラム」タブで、名前とデータ型を指定してカラムを追加します。3. テーブル内の各レコードを一意に識別する主キーを選択します。4. 「保存」をクリックしてテーブルを作成します。
PgAdminでは、SQLクエリを作成して実行することができます。データの取得、データベースの更新、その他のタスクに役立ちます。SQLクエリを実行するには: 1. 希望するデータベースを選択し、ツールバーの「クエリツール」ボタンをクリックします。2. 新しいタブが開き、SQLクエリを入力することができます。以下は簡単なクエリの例です:
SELECT * FROM your_table_name;
3. 「実行/リフレッシュ」ボタンをクリックしてクエリを実行します。結果は出力ペインに表示されます。
データベース管理の重要な側面は、データベースユーザーを処理し、適切な権限を付与することです。PgAdminはこれらのタスクを簡単に行うための直感的なインターフェースを提供します。
新しいユーザーを作成するには: 1. サーバーのノード下の「ログイン/グループロール」を右クリックし、「作成」 > 「ログイン/グループロール...」を選択します。2. 表示されるダイアログで新しいユーザー名とその他のオプションの設定を入力します。3. 「定義」タブで、ユーザーのパスワードを設定します。4. 「保存」をクリックして新しいユーザーを作成します。
テーブルやデータベースのプロパティを編集して、新しく作成したユーザーに権限を付与します: 1. テーブルまたはデータベースノードを右クリックし、「プロパティ」を選択します。2. 「権限」タブで、ドロップダウンから新しいロールを選択し、SELECT、INSERT、UPDATE、DELETEなどの権限を付与します。3. 「保存」をクリックして変更を適用します。
PgAdminは、PostgreSQLデータベースのバックアップと復元のプロセスを簡素化し、データの保護と回復に不可欠です。
データベースをバックアップするには: 1. 対象のデータベースノードを右クリックし、「バックアップ...」を選択します。2. バックアップ形式を指定し、.tar、.sql、またはその他のサポートされている拡張子でファイル名を提供します。3. 必要に応じて追加の設定を構成し、「バックアップ」をクリックしてプロセスを開始します。
データベースを復元するには: 1. 復元先のデータベースノードに移動します。まず空のデータベースを作成する必要があるかもしれません。2. 右クリックして「復元...」を選択します。3. バックアップファイルを選択し、必要に応じて設定を調整します。4. 「復元」をクリックしてプロセスを完了します。
PostgreSQLデータベースの管理は、pgAdminを使用することで合理化され、データベースをシームレスに処理するための堅牢なプラットフォームを提供します。データベースの作成、SQLクエリの実行、データのバックアップなど、pgAdminはその包括的な機能で様々な管理ニーズを満たすことができます。
PostgreSQLとpgAdminについてもっと知りたい場合は、PostgreSQLのドキュメントやオンラインチュートリアルを確認してください。これにより、理解とスキルを向上させるための豊富な知識が提供されます。
結論として、pgAdminはデータベース管理者にとって不可欠なツールであり、コマンドライン操作に比べてグラフィカルインターフェースを活用したい人に特に適しています。
記事の内容に誤りがある場合, あなたは